What they do

A Project Accountant organizes and maintains financial records for a project. Creates project accounts and oversees project expenses and billing. Monitors project budget and budget variances.

full-time Job Purpose The construction project accountant assumes the responsibility for performing assigned accounting and related clerical support functions. Duties & Responsibilities Compile costs by project and prepare monthly draws. Record AP / AR for assigned projects Reconcile construction cost between cost reports and actuals for projects on monthly basis. Prepare check run by project Maintain internal reports and schedules. Assist in monthly financial close, including standard journal entries, update reports in excel and print reports for financial meetings. Research and reconcile accounts. Other special projects as assigned. Qualifications Must be self-motivated, with good communication skills. Must be proficient in Excel and accounting software Construction accounting background is required. Must have basic accounting knowledge. Must be able to work in a fast-paced environment with demonstrated ability to handle and prioritize multiple tasks and demands. Must be able to work independently. Must be able to effectively interact and communicate with individuals at all levels of the organization. Must have knowledge of office administrative procedures. Ability to work cooperatively and collaboratively with all levels of employees, management and external agencies to maximize performance, creativity, problem solving for positive results. Education College degree preferred or equivalent accounting experience required. Experience Two (2) plus year's construction accounting experience strongly preferred. Experience with cost accounting strongly preferred.
